Located near Youngstown, FL, Pitt and Sylvan Springs is a 10-acre recreation area favored by many for its water activity opportunities like boating, swimming, and tubing. The surrounding park also has lots to do for those who prefer to stay on land, such as hiking, wildlife watching, or enjoying a picnic outside.
This natural location is part of the Econfina Creek Water Management Area, which boasts a land space of 41,000 acres. Open from sunrise to sunset, this swimming hole can be crowded on sunny afternoons, although early mornings in spring and summer are less packed. The Northwest Florida Water Management District owns the whole area.
History
The park area took a long time to develop, but the end product is a great natural space. Starting in 2006, the stream banks were repaired to reduce further erosion, and new trees that can survive in water were added to the area.
The park’s recent upgrades include improved access to Pitt Spring, three pavilions with picnic tables and grills, and boardwalk pathways leading walkers to the Sylvan Springs overlook.
Natural Springs

Set along Econfina Creek, Pitt and Sylvan Springs pump around 10 million gallons of fresh water daily and are considered a second-magnitude spring. The water temperature is 68℉ year-round, which can feel chilly in the winter and refreshing during the hot summer days.
Visitors can see the Sylvan Spring in one area and even notice a few places with bubbles coming up from vents when the waters are calm. The Pitt Spring area is just a short distance away and features inviting azure waters.
Swimming, Tubing, Paddling and Other Activities

There’s plenty to do in the springs areas, from families with kids to the outdoor enthusiast. Swimming, canoeing, and tubing are fantastic ways to enjoy the waters, especially when the weather complies. Visitors can even access the recreation area by boat, as a launch area allows incoming water traffic to tie up their vessels for a pit stop.
Other activities that can be done from shore include picnicking, hiking, wildlife watching, and fishing.
